Weather in May

The last month of the autumn, May, is another hot month in Currais, Brazil, with temperature in the range of an average high of 31.2°C (88.2°F) and an average low of 20.6°C (69.1°F).

Temperature

Welcoming May, Currais notes an average high-temperature of a still hot 31.2°C (88.2°F), nearly consistent with April's 30.8°C (87.4°F). In Currais, May nights cool down to an average of 20.6°C (69.1°F).

Heat index

May's heat index is calculated to be a fiery hot 38°C (100.4°F). Adopt extra preventive measures, the occurrence of heat cramps and heat exhaustion is likely. Heatstroke may follow extended activity.
Always consider that heat index estimations are for light winds and places in the shade. Heat index values may rise by up to 15 Fahrenheit (8 Celsius) degrees when exposed to direct sunlight.
Note: The heat index, also known as 'apparent temperature' or 'real feel', is what the temperature feels like to the human body when the air temperature is combined with the relative humidity. A person's impression of weather can be shaped by many aspects, among them metabolic variations, pregnancy, and levels of physical activity. It is noteworthy that being in direct sunlight can enhance the weather's impact, raising the heat index by as much as 15 Fahrenheit (8 Celsius) degrees. Heat index values are particularly relevant to babies and toddlers. Kids are usually in more danger than grown-ups as they tend to sweat less. Plus, their bigger skin surface in relation to their small frames and increased heat generation due to their activity level make them more susceptible.
Perspiration is the human body's physiological response to high temperatures and is an attempt to lower body temperature through evaporation of sweat. When the air contains significant moisture, the efficiency of the evaporation process decreases, preventing the body from cooling down effectively and creating a feeling of overheating. Should the body fail to balance its heat gain, the escalating temperature poses health challenges.

Humidity

In Currais, the average relative humidity in May is 69%.

Rainfall

In Currais, Brazil, in May, during 11.9 rainfall days, 37mm (1.46") of precipitation is typically accumulated. Throughout the year, in Currais, there are 161.3 rainfall days, and 709mm (27.91") of precipitation is accumulated.

Daylight

The average length of the day in May is 11h and 42min.
On the first day of the month, sunrise is at 06:01 and sunset at 17:48. On the last day of May, sunrise is at 06:06 and sunset at 17:44 -03.

UV index

January, March through November, with an average maximum UV index of 7, are months with the highest UV index. A UV Index estimate of 6 to 7 represents a high health risk from exposure to the Sun's UV radiation for average individuals.
Note: The UV index of 7 in May translates into these instructions:
Avoid excessive sunlight. Those with lighter skin may experience burning in less than 20 minutes. Be aware that the sun's UV radiation is strongest between 10 a.m. and 4 p.m. and try to reduce direct sun exposure during this period as much as possible. Clothes that are both tight-knit and comfortably loose are prime choices for sun protection.
